Best Practices for Fuel Storage
To maintain fuel quality during storage, it’s essential to follow best practices. This includes storing fuel in a clean, dry, and well-ventilated area, away from direct sunlight and heat sources. Fuel should be placed in airtight containers or tanks, and the containers should be regularly inspected for signs of damage or corrosion. When storing fuel for extended periods, it’s also essential to perform regular checks on fuel quality using a fuel testing kit to detect any signs of degradation.
